Western Germany 2010 nitro calendar

Western Germany 2010 nitro calendar

Having covered the racing from the West German region in depth last season, we plan to do the same this year and to get things underway we have the full regional calendar for 2010. A total of 14 races will be held in the 2010 season in Western Germany in the 1/8 and 1/10 nitro on-road classes. The Western German Championship 1/8 (class 1 and 2) will be held in four rounds as well as the Western German Championship 1/10 (200mm). Both are the qualification for the German Nationals, like the regional series’ in the South, East, North and also Mid-Germany.

Picco to power Riccardo Rabitti in 2010

Picco to power Riccardo Rabitti in 2010

More Italian driver news as it has been confirmed that on-form Losi team driver Riccardo Rabitti has joined Picco for 2010. Having raced the last few seasons with Sirio power, Riccardo had enjoyed considerable success having taking back to back Italian National titles in 2008 and 2009 and making the European Championship final in 2009 and 2007. Riccardo will be utilizing the company’s latest Evo4 buggy engine in his Losi 8ight as he aims to defend his National title and prepare for the 2010 Worlds in Pattaya.

Fabrizio Teghesi switches to O.S. Speed

Fabrizio Teghesi switches to O.S. Speed

Top Italian buggy racer Fabrizio Teghesi has confirmed his switch to O.S. Speed for 2010. The Kyosho driver will run the current World Champion engines, having already run with the Japanese motor for 3 years from 2005 to 2008, taking the National runner up spot in 2007. Following 2 successful years with Novarossi, Fabrizio wanted to thank them for their support.

Julien Lattanzio confirms switch to RB

Julien Lattenzio confirms switch to RB

RB have confirmed that front running French driver Julien Lattanzio has signed a two year deal to run their engines. The former Kyosho/Novarossi driver needed only one test session to convince him of his choice power plant for 2010. This decision was also helped by the brand’s 2009 results which made Julien very confident in the performance and reliability of the French tuned engines.

Short Course RC Truck Champs – Announcement

Short Course RC Truck Champs - Announcement

The Dirt’s Joey Christensen has been in touch to announce the Short Course RC Truck Championship that will take place at the Milestone RC Track on the 30th of January. The event is open to Sportsman spec, Intermediate and Expert short course classes as well as Unlimited 4wd Short course and SC8. Practice is from 10am to 1pm with the racing starting at 2pm sharp, with Championship trophies awarded to all class winners. Mugen Seiki Racing sign Travis Amezcua

Mugen Seiki Racing sign Travis Amezcua

Mugen Seiki Racing have announced the signing of former Hot Bodies team driver Travis Amezcua. Travis is regarded as one of the top drivers in the world and has been a finalist in many National and World Championships events. For the 2010 season, Travis will be running with the MBX6 Buggy and MBX6T Truggy, which will be powered by the Ninja JX21B01A engine. Expect his debut for Mugen at the upcoming 2010 The Dirt Nitro Challenge.

Rico Kröber joins Xray for 2010

Rico Kröber switches to Xray for 2010

SMI Motorsport, German importers for Xray, have announced that Rico Kröber has made the switch to Xray/Orcan after many seasons with Kyosho. The multiple Kyosho World Cup winner, had a good season last year, finishing runner up at the European ‘B’ Championships in Austria and this year will compete at the World, European and German Championships with the NT1. Rico had the following to say about his move:

I am switching to Team Xray, because on the one hand the quality and performance of the models is unbeatable and also because the team at all events always work perfectly together and are well supported.
